When using the dateadd function, I am able to select the column names from the drop down list. But when I am using the datediff fucntion, I am not seeing the dropdown list and am not able to select the column names. Please advise. Thank you.

Hi, @Anonymous
I assume you want to create a measure, not a column.
Please try to write something like below.
DATEDIFF ( MAX(
DATEDIFF ( MIN(
DATEDIFF ( SELECTEDVALUE(
...
